The grilling gurus at Thunderbird Roadhouse dole out fresh, home-cooked food amid a den of down-home comforts. A local craft beer destination, Thunderbird offers a nexus of libations in the form of eight craft beers on draft and more than 20 bottled brews. Thunderbird's hearty menu is a cornucopia of appetizers, including black-eyed pea fritters with rémoulade ($4.50), crab cakes ($6.50), and piping portions of french onion soup ($4.50). The in-house chefs at the roadhouse grind their own third-pound hamburgers ($7.50 each) and also sate famished road warriors with bounteous portions of chicken-fried steak ($12.95), broiled mahi-mahi ($14.95), and new york strip steak ($15.95).
Thunderbird Roadhouse serenades guests in a rustic atmosphere with a soundtrack of crackling cue balls from the pool table or preselected tunes from the neon-lit jukebox. Thunderbird opens up its airwaves to open mic night every Wednesday and hosts a free brewer's tasting from 7 p.m. to 9 p.m. every Thursday as a part of Craft Beer Day (not included with this Groupon). Guests can settle debates over a friendly game of darts or try to beat the arcade-game high scores of permanent fixtures "Buffy" the Buffalo or "Jack" the Jackalope.
